The Origins of Volleyball
Invented in 1895 by William G. Morgan in Massachusetts, the game was originally called “Mintonette.” Designed as a combination of basketball, baseball, tennis, and handball, its purpose was to offer a less strenuous alternative to basketball for adults. The sport quickly gained popularity, and by the early 20th century, its name was changed to “volleyball,” reflecting its distinctive volleying nature.

Volleyball Variations: Beach and Indoor
While indoor volleyball is played on a hard court with six players per side, beach volleyball involves two players per team and is played on sand. Each version has developed unique strategies and styles of play. Indoor volleyball is known for its powerful serves, tactical blocking, and coordinated attacks, while beach volleyball emphasizes agility, ball control, and strong partnerships due to fewer players and the unpredictable surface.

Key Skills for Success

  • Serving: Initiates each point and can be used strategically to target opponents’ weaknesses.
  • Passing: The foundation of ball control, crucial for accurate setting and offense.
  • Setting: Enables pinpoint attacks and demands quick decision-making.
  • Attacking: Involves powerful spikes and shots to score against the defense.
  • Blocking and Defense: Requires anticipation, timing, and teamwork to prevent the opponent from scoring.

Volleyball Culture and Community
Volleyball fosters a thriving global community. Whether played recreationally or competitively, it promotes teamwork, communication, and camaraderie. Numerous international competitions, such as the Volleyball World Championships and the Olympic Games, draw top talent and enthusiastic audiences from around the world.
